In the vibrant court of Napoleonic France, where ambition and intrigue intertwine, "Memoirs of the Empress Josephine, Vol. 1 of 2" by Madame de Rémusat unveils the personal life of one of history's most enigmatic figures. This memoir provides a rare glimpse into the emotional landscape of Josephine, highlighting her struggles with love and power, as well as her resilience amidst the shifting tides of political allegiance. Unique elements such as her profound connection to nature and her role in shaping the imperial image offer a captivating narrative. Ideal for historians and students of French history, this volume illuminates the complexities of a woman who influenced an era, making it an essential addition to any historical library.
